<i>The Line</i> (2017 film)

The Line (2017 film)

2017 film


The Line (Slovak: Čiara, Ukrainian: Межа) is a 2017 Slovak-Ukrainian crime thriller film written and directed by Peter Bebjak.

Plot

On the Slovakia–Ukraine border, shortly before Slovakia joins the Schengen Area, criminal smugglers sneak contraband into the European Union.

Awards and nominations

On 3 July 2017, The Line was released in Slovakia, as well as at the 52nd Karlovy Vary International Film Festival, where it was nominated for the Crystal Globe and won the Best Director Award for Bebjak.[4] The film was also selected as the Slovak entry for the Best Foreign Language Film at the 90th Academy Awards, but it was not nominated.[5][6]
